Expansive coastal estates characterized by calm waters and sunset views of Diamond Head.
Nestled at the base of Koko Head, Portlock is one of Honolulu’s most prestigious enclaves, named after Captain Nathaniel Portlock who first anchored here in 1786. The area transformed into an exclusive neighborhood in the 1960s when industrialist Henry J. Kaiser chose this shoreline for his sprawling estate. Today, the community is defined by its wide, quiet streets and rare, large, level oceanfront lots shielded from prevailing winds. Offering a sophisticated mix of modern architecture and grand legacy estates, Portlock provides a deeply private, tranquil lifestyle within easy reach of the Hawaii Kai marinas.

People & Lifestyle
While technically limited to the homes along Portlock Road, the neighborhood is often associated with the neighboring Triangle and Koko Kai communities. Residents here enjoy a sophisticated but active lifestyle. Because Portlock is a "no-outlet" area, it lacks through-traffic, preserving a quiet, tranquil atmosphere. It is a community of ocean enthusiasts, where neighbors often gather at the "China Walls" to watch the sunset or launch kayaks and paddleboards directly from their backyards.
